#ce1499 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#ce1499 is composed of 80.8% red, 7.8% green and 60%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 90.3% magenta, 25.7% yellow and 19.2% black. It has a hue angle of 317.1 degrees, a saturation of 82.3% and a lightness of 44.3%. #ce1499 color hex could be obtained by blending #ff28ff with #9d0033. Closest websafe color is: #cc0099.

● #ce1499 color description : Strong pink.
#ce1499 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#ce1499 has RGB values of R:206, G:20, B:153 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.9, Y:0.26, K:0.19. Its decimal value is 13505689.
